Floodwaters Match 2011 Levels, but a Disaster Is Unlikely This Year: Anutin
Deputy Prime Minister and Interior Minister, Anutin Charnvirakul, has assured the public that despite this year's rainfall and floodwaters being on par with 2011’s catastrophic floods, a disaster of similar scale is not anticipated. Speaking yesterday (Sep. 25), Anutin noted that although Thailand is also impacted by water released from neighbouring countries—a factor beyond the government’s control—manageable measures are being undertaken to mitigate potential flooding impacts. Residents in flood-prone areas, such as Bangkok, have been reassured that the devastating floods of 2011, which saw parts of the capital severely inundated and numerous roads turning into canals, are unlikely to recur. The 2011 floods remain the most damaging in Thailand’s history. In Chiang Mai, the Ping River overflowed its banks today, causing floodwaters to surge through the economic zone. Nevertheless, Chiang Mai Governor Nirat Pongsitthaworn reported to Anutin that the situation, though concerning, is still under control, even as the river's water levels remain high. Prime Minister Paetongtarn Shinawatra is set to visit Chiang Mai and Chiang Rai on Friday to assess the flooding situation firsthand and distribute relief equipment to alleviate residents' hardships. Amid the flooding in Chiang Mai, homes and even the Region 5 police station, along with police flats housing over a thousand officers and their families, were affected. Most officers have evacuated essential items required for their duties, although around 200 remain to safeguard the premises. Pol. Lt. Gen. Kritthapol Yisakorn, commander of Provincial Police Region 5, has taken on a hands-on approach to support those still at the police flats. He personally delivered boxed meals to the area's staircases for the remaining residents while ensuring they remain safe amid rising waters from the Ping River. Authorities continue to monitor the situation closely, aiming to prevent a repeat of the devastating floods experienced in 2011. Top Picture courtesy: Matichon/FILE -- 2024-09-26 -
